Regulatory Frameworks and Industry Standards

Global online casinos operate under a mosaic of regulatory regimes. For instance, the UK Gambling Commission enforces strict standards that require operators to implement RNG (Random Number Generator) audits, secure player data, and promote responsible gambling. Accreditation from independent testing agencies like eCOGRA further bolsters player confidence. Navigating this complex landscape demands accessible, accurate, and authoritative information for both players and industry stakeholders.

Data-Driven Insights and Industry Benchmarks

Category Key Metrics Implications for Trust
Licensing & Regulation Presence of licenses from UKGC, MGA, Gibraltar Ensures compliance and fair play
RNG Certification Certified by eCOGRA, iTech Labs Guarantees game fairness
Payment Security SSL encryption, PCI compliance Protects sensitive financial data
Player Feedback User reviews, payout times, customer support ratings Provides real-world performance insights
